✨ What Are TSDS?

TSDS stands for Training, Support and Development Standards. They’re a set of seven national standards created by the UK government to make sure every foster carer has the essential knowledge, skills and confidence to care safely and effectively for children and young people.

Think of TSDS as a learning journey rather than a test. There’s no pass or fail — you simply build a portfolio of your real-life fostering experiences, reflections and examples of your practice.

Completing your TSDS helps you to:

  • Understand your fostering role more clearly

  • Build confidence in your skills

  • Strengthen your understanding of safeguarding, communication and child development

  • Reflect on your learning and celebrate your progress

  • Receive a certificate on completion 🎉

✨ The Seven TSDS Standards Cover:

  1. Principles and values in fostering

  2. Understanding your role

  3. Health, safety and safer care

  4. Communication

  5. Child development

  6. Keeping children safe from harm

  7. Developing yourself as a foster carer

Each standard links directly to your day-to-day life as a foster carer - everything from bedtime routines to school meetings to building emotional connections.

💬 How We Support You Through Your TSDS

We know TSDS can sometimes feel overwhelming, especially when you're balancing the demands of fostering. That’s why we offer lots of flexible, personalised support so you never feel like you're doing it alone.

🗓️ Monthly Group Sessions

Every month, we run friendly, relaxed group sessions - each one focusing on a different TSD standard. It’s a great chance to ask questions, share ideas, and learn alongside other carers.

💻 Teams Check-In Calls

Between sessions, we offer short, informal check-ins on Teams. These are perfect if you're feeling stuck, unsure, or just need a little extra encouragement.

📞 Contact Us Anytime

You never need to wait for a meeting - you can message or call us whenever you need help or reassurance. We're always here.

🧑‍🤝‍🧑 Bring TSDS to Supervision

Your portfolio is always welcome in supervision. It’s a great opportunity to reflect on your practice with your supervising social worker and gather evidence without even realising you’re doing it!

🎨 Creative & Individual Support

We know everyone learns differently. If you struggle with writing or organising your portfolio, we’ll work with you in ways that suit your style, including:

  • Talking through reflections

  • Helping turn conversations into written evidence

  • Using voice notes or video reflections

  • One-to-one support sessions

There is no one way to complete TSDS — we adapt it to you.
